OpenAI, Anthropic boost lobbying as legacy tech and defense spending slips

Why it matters

As AI leaders face regulatory scrutiny and competitive pressure, their pivot to aggressive lobbying signals a strategic shift from pure R&D to policy influence—a marker of industry maturation and intensifying stakes around AI governance.

Key signals

  • OpenAI + Anthropic combined Q2 2026 lobbying spend: $3.17M
  • 23% quarter-over-quarter increase (Q1 to Q2 2026)
  • Legacy tech and defense spending declining, AI spending rising
  • Regulatory environment becoming material cost factor for AI labs
